Decoy Paso Robles Cabernet Sauvignon Limited is a bold and sophisticated wine that reflects the renowned winemaking heritage of Decoy, established in 1985 by legendary vintners Dan and Margaret Duckhorn. Crafted from grapes grown in Paso Robles’ most acclaimed vineyards, including Decoy’s own estate property, this limited-edition Cabernet Sauvignon highlights the region’s robust complexity and powerful character. With a classically Decoy style, this wine offers plush tannins, luxurious fruit layers, and subtle French oak nuances.

Wine Profile

  • Varietal Composition:
    • 91% Cabernet Sauvignon
    • 7% Merlot
    • 2% Petite Sirah
  • Appellation: Paso Robles
  • Aging: Aged in French oak barrels
  • Alcohol: 14.1%

Tasting Notes

  • Nose: Rich aromas of wild blueberry, muddled raspberry, and subtle hints of molasses and vanilla bean.
  • Palate: Layers of black raspberry, blueberry, and bittersweet chocolate are accented by flavors of sarsaparilla, allspice, and baking spices. The plush tannins and bright acidity create a harmonious and balanced structure.
  • Finish: Long and luxurious, with lingering notes of dark fruit, vanilla, and spice that capture the depth and power of Paso Robles.

This single appellation wine is a refined expression of Decoy’s commitment to crafting world-class Cabernet Sauvignon.

Production Notes

The Paso Robles Cabernet Sauvignon Limited is crafted with precision and care, blending Cabernet SauvignonMerlot, and Petite Sirah for added complexity. Aged in French oak barrels, this wine gains depth, elegance, and spice, showcasing the unique terroir of Paso Robles.

Food Pairing Suggestions

This Cabernet Sauvignon pairs beautifully with hearty dishes like grilled ribeye steak, braised short ribs, or lamb chops. Its rich flavors and plush texture also complement roasted root vegetables, mushroom risotto, or aged cheeses like cheddar or Gouda.

Aging Potential

This wine is ready to be enjoyed upon release for its vibrant fruit and balanced structure. With proper cellaring, it will continue to develop and evolve beautifully over the next 5–7 years.
